What is the Standard Home Inspection Contract?

The Standard Home Inspection Contract is a legally binding agreement that serves as a foundational document in the home inspection process. Its primary purpose is to clearly define the expectations and responsibilities of both the inspector and the client. The contract focuses on the inspection of major systems and components of a home, ensuring that all parties involved have a mutual understanding of the scope of work and its limitations.

Purpose and Benefits of the Standard Home Inspection Contract

Having a formal real estate inspection agreement is essential for both clients and inspectors. This contract offers crucial legal protections and clarifications that safeguard the rights and responsibilities of both parties. Additionally, it establishes inspection payment terms and outlines potential liabilities. By clearly defining these aspects, the contract promotes transparency in the inspection process.

Key Features of the Standard Home Inspection Contract

A comprehensive standard home inspection includes several key features that benefit both clients and inspectors:
  • Detailed scope of work, highlighting what will be inspected.
  • Exclusions and limitations that clarify what is not covered in the inspection.
  • Confidentiality clauses that ensure client data security.
  • Arbitration clauses to address any disputes that may arise.
  • Notification of claims to inform parties of any issues post-inspection.
